CORONADO, Calif. (June 2, 2020) Special Warfare Combatant-Craft Crewman (SWCC) candidates from Basic Crewman Selection (BCS) Class 111 flip their Combat Rubber Raiding Craft (CRRC) after dumping it during “The Tour” at Naval Special Warfare (NSW) Center in Coronado, Calif., June 2, 2020. The Tour is a 72-hour crucible event, which develops intelligent and highly-motivated candidates who will perform as a team under the most demanding conditions. NSW Center provides initial and advanced training to the Sailors who make up the Navy’s SEAL and Special Boat Teams. This photo has been altered by obscuring names for security purposes. Naval Special Warfare Leadership Education and Development Command, or NLEAD, delivers Ready, Relevant Learning by leveraging expertise from senior SEAL and SWCC personnel, Naval Postgraduate School, leading academic institutions, other government agencies, and former special operations personnel.

NLEAD delivers professional development curricula through the facilitation of the Leading Petty Officer Prep Course, Platoon Leader Course, Troop Leader Course, Ground Force Commander Course, Chief Warrant Officer Prep Course, Command Leadership Seminar, Admin/Career Counselor Course, Executive Officer Preparatory Seminar, and the NSW Brief Lab.

To learn more about course information and schedules, military personnel may log into the online Catalog of Navy Training Courses (CANTRAC) with a Common Access Card (CAC). Note: Most of these courses are limited to Naval Special Warfare (NSW) personnel only. Non-NSW personnel are allowed to attend some of the courses on a case-by-case basis.
